Martha A. Dunn

By | Obituaries

MECHANICVILLE — Heaven earned a feisty angel on Monday, April 21. Martha lost her battle to cancer that she fought so quietly.

Martha was a 1960 graduate of Mechanicville High School. She worked for the NYS Deptartment of Tax and Finance and Saratoga State Park.

She cared for so many throughout her life. Martha was a great friend and never hesitated to help someone. She was a crazy, fun loving lady. We were all so blessed to have her in our lives.  She was her grandchildren’s favorite cheerleader. Martha loved a fire in her backyard while enjoying a Manhattan and sneaking alcoholic beverages to her grandchildren. She was affectionately known as Ba to her grandchildren. She loved telling everyone she was a witch.

Survivors include her loving husband of 51 years, James Dunn; her sons Michael (Paula) Dunn and Patrick Dunn of Mechanicville; daughter, Meg (Tom) Badali of Schuylerville; daughter-in-law, Cathy Dunn; grandchildren; Joshua, Ryan and James Dunn, Heath and Seth Dunn, Anthony, Matthew, Sam Badali and Jessica (Michael) Hipwell; one great-granddaughter, Jayden Dunn; and close family friend, JamesMcCaffrey, who was like a son to her. She is also survived by her sisters Joanne (Larry) Catallo and Noreen (Edward) Parissi of Waterford; sisters-in law Ann (Vernon) Perkins and Rosemary Garland; and brother-in-law, Marty (Sue) Dunn.

Martha was predeceased by her son, James Dunn Jr. in 1995.
